WebOct 10, 2024 · What is off-the-job training? Quite simply, off-the-job training is learning that is undertaken outside of your day-to-day work duties and is a crucial part of your apprenticeship training. Off-the-job training actually takes place within your normal, contracted apprenticeship work hours and must be directly relevant to your apprenticeship.
